But others highlight that, in comparison to other products such as nickel matte, MHP offers a better CO2 footprint. Sources noted that nickel matte can produce up to around 60 tonnes of CO2 per tonne of nickel, due to the energy intensity of the refining process, whilst MHP is thought to be around half of this.

Niihama Nickel Refinery

The Niihama Nickel Refinery is the only plant in Japan that produces electrolytic nickel and electrolytic cobalt. Electrolytic nickel production began in 1939 and has since undergone two major production process changes. ... Nickel matte with a 70 to 80 % nickel grade, procured from mine and smelter that we have a stake in or other suppliers ...

The Falconbridge matte leach process

The nickel refining process prac­ tised at Falconbridge Nikkelverk AIS in Kristiansand, Norway has been described earlier by F. R. Archibald.1 In this process copper­ nickel converter matte containing about 48% Ni, 28% Cu and 21 % sulphur is treated by a combination of pyro- and hydro-metallurgical ...

Smelting and refining of massive sulphides begins with the flotation of ore, typically in the range of 0.2-2% nickel, to an acceptable concentrate grade of 10 to 20% nickel. Concentrate smelting produces a high grade nickel matte which is then refined hydrometallurgically.

Refining of Nickel Copper Cobalt Mattes by Pressure …

Basic to any consideration of matte refining are the contents of iron and sulphur. In general, matte will have much loss iron and much less sulphur than concentrate, for an equivalent weight of nickel, copper or cobalt. The process of smelting to produce matte rejects a large proportion of the iron, and the sulphur associated with it.

Electrorefining | metallurgy | Britannica

In electrorefining, the nickel is deposited onto pure nickel cathodes from sulfate or chloride solutions. This is done in electrolytic cells equipped with diaphragm compartments to prevent the passage of impurities from anode to cathode. Nickel Metallurgy

The grinding-flotation electrorefining process has such disadvantages as metal dispersion, complex process flow, and low recovery rate. This process has not been adopted in the newly emerging hydrometallurgical treatment facilities of high-grade nickel matte since the 1970s, but it still has industrial application in China, Russia, and Canada.

Does Matte Matter?

The process to covert the NPI to nickel matte involves adding elemental sulphur to NPI (or ferronickel) in a converter where it is blown with air to oxidize and separate iron and produce a high grade nickel matte2. Metallurgy

Metallurgy - Matte Smelting, Refining, Alloying: The primary purpose of matte smelting is to melt and recombine the charge into a homogeneous matte of metallic copper, nickel, cobalt, and iron sulfides and to give an iron and silicon oxide slag. It is done in many types of furnace on both roasted or unroasted sulfide feed material. The reverberatory furnace …
